OverviewAN ORGAN DONOR MOVES ON THE TABLE. THE SYSTEM MOVES TO DENY IT. Dr. Carmen Serrano sees a ""deceased"" patient gasp for breath in the OR. Her supervisors call it an artifact. Her colleagues fall silent. Her organization erases the evidence. But when Carmen refuses to look away, she unravels a deadly pattern of premature death declarations, manipulated organ allocations, cyber breaches, and hidden alliances inside a multi-billion-dollar transplant network. Someone wants her gone. Someone already has blood on their hands. And the truth is darker-and more real-than she ever imagined. Based on documented controversies in American transplantation, Transplant is a relentless medical thriller for readers who crave high-stakes suspense grounded in real medicine. The final message says it all: ""You didn't get everything."" The conspiracy isn't over.
